android - ionic2开发中使用socket.io,onpause后会断开

浏览:47日期:2022-11-05

问题描述

目前使用的是ionic2,在android上测试,安卓手机是华为荣耀8,安卓版本7.0

目前在android使用的时候在后台的情况下超过心跳时间socket会直接断掉.加了js打印后发现在后台之后js会被暂停,根据cordova的文档增加了keeprun值为true,还是会有这情况发生.而且最神奇的是在usb连接调试时是不会发生断开情况的,在后台下js能够继续执行,但是一旦拔掉之后看起来js又被暂停了就又会断开.不太理解其中的状况了求大神拯救

问题解答

回答1:

添加cordova插件background mode后解决问题

相关文章: